bitbake: hob: use base image only if it was set
As it is, when you create a new image from scratch, hob gives an error. This is because of the patch for #2601. (Bitbake rev: 42d9db0cc80ed45d769f843ccb51e0c194ec557b) Signed-off-by: Cristiana Voicu <cristiana.voicu@intel.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
This commit is contained in:
parent
5ce8c7fe9e
commit
958162e96b
|
@ -168,10 +168,11 @@ class HobHandler(gobject.GObject):
|
||||||
targets.append(self.toolchain)
|
targets.append(self.toolchain)
|
||||||
if targets[0] == "hob-image":
|
if targets[0] == "hob-image":
|
||||||
hobImage = self.runCommand(["matchFile", "hob-image.bb"])
|
hobImage = self.runCommand(["matchFile", "hob-image.bb"])
|
||||||
baseImage = self.runCommand(["matchFile", self.base_image + ".bb"])
|
if self.base_image != "Create your own image":
|
||||||
version = self.runCommand(["generateNewImage", hobImage, baseImage, self.package_queue])
|
baseImage = self.runCommand(["matchFile", self.base_image + ".bb"])
|
||||||
targets[0] += version
|
version = self.runCommand(["generateNewImage", hobImage, baseImage, self.package_queue])
|
||||||
self.recipe_model.set_custom_image_version(version)
|
targets[0] += version
|
||||||
|
self.recipe_model.set_custom_image_version(version)
|
||||||
|
|
||||||
self.runCommand(["buildTargets", targets, self.default_task])
|
self.runCommand(["buildTargets", targets, self.default_task])
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ue